I been breaking my brain trying to work this one out myself for the last 5 hours but i just can't do it.
I was trying to fix the 1:1 pixel mapping on my hdtv which is connected to my computer. I used a program to change my display settings to try fix the problem. However, I changed the refresh clock speed from 741mhz or something down to 600 and the screen went blank. I was hoping for the 15 second timeout to be over and then it would revert, but it didn't happen. I shut the computer down and restarted. When i began to start up the screen was red in colour during initial boot and the windows logo. When it got to loading windows the screen just went blank again.
No matter what i do i cannot find a work around! When i start up in safe mode the screen still remains red the entire time.
I tried to uninstall graphics drivers in safe mode and then boot up normal and reinstall but as soon as they are installed the screen just goes black at windows startup, instead of red when there are no drivers.
Any help/suggestions would be greatly appreciated as i'm well beyond the pulling my hair out stage.
